Sundance 2024 Awards: ‘In The Summers’ & ‘Porcelain War’ Top Films
The official awards for the 2024 Sundance Film Festival, held in Park City, Utah every January, were announced this morning with a small ceremony held in person in Utah. This always marks the end of the fest, with a few days of screenings left. The festival played on this week with an at-home online series of viewings in addition to all the in-person premieres. It was a fairly impressive year, with a handful of terrific films, along with plenty of duds as well – and a smaller line-up with only around 92 new films premiering (compared to over 100 last year). The main winners for 2024 include In the Summers, taking home Grand Jury Prize & Directing Award; along with Sean Wang's Dìdi (弟弟) winning the coveted Audience Award and a U.S. Dramatic Special Jury Award for Ensemble. In addition, the festival favorite is the documentary titled Daughters, playing in the U.S. Doc competition section. Trailer for Oscar-Nominated Short ‘Nǎi Nai & Wài Pó’ About Grannies
"Today we dance!" Disney has unveiled the official trailer for an acclaimed short doc film titled Nǎi Nai & Wài Pó, made by filmmaker Sean Wang. This is a huge month for Wang, who not only received an Academy Award nomination for Best Documentary Short for this film, he also just premiered his feature debut Didi at Sundance, where it also won the prestigious Audience Award. He's breaking out in a big way! Nǎi Nai & Wài Pó is a personal love letter from director Sean Wang to his Nai Nai and Wài Pó, a grandma super team that dances, stretches, and farts their sorrows away. It originally premiered at the 2023 SXSW Film Festival. "Introducing: my Nǎi Nai (奶奶) & Wài Pó (外婆). I hope you love them as much as I love them." Starring Chang Li Hua and Yi Yan Fuei. This will be streaming on Disney+ next month right before the Oscars - where it might just end up winning. This looks absolutely amazing - yeah looking forward to watching soon.

Wolfgang Van Halen and EVH® Gear Announce the Launch of the New SA-126
The SA-126, Wolfgang Van Halen’s signature guitar is the result of a 3-year collaborative development process between Wolfgang, Matt Bruck, and EVH's Masterbuilder Chip Ellis.

ALKALINE TRIO: 10th Studio Album, BLOOD, HAIR, AND EYEBALLS Out Today
The agonizing wait for the new Alkaline Trio album is over at last: Blood, Hair, and Eyeballs, the band’s 10th studio album, is out today, January 26, on Rise Records.
